日韩性视频-久久久蜜桃-www中文字幕-在线中文字幕av-亚洲欧美一区二区三区四区-撸久久-香蕉视频一区-久久无码精品丰满人妻-国产高潮av-激情福利社-日韩av网址大全-国产精品久久999-日本五十路在线-性欧美在线-久久99精品波多结衣一区-男女午夜免费视频-黑人极品ⅴideos精品欧美棵-人人妻人人澡人人爽精品欧美一区-日韩一区在线看-欧美a级在线免费观看

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 > 运维知识 > linux >内容正文

linux

Linux下 数据文件 效验问题

發(fā)布時間:2025/5/22 linux 23 豆豆
生活随笔 收集整理的這篇文章主要介紹了 Linux下 数据文件 效验问题 小編覺得挺不錯的,現(xiàn)在分享給大家,幫大家做個參考.

?

?????? Linux 下,不同服務(wù)器之前的數(shù)據(jù)copy是很常見的操作。 常見的copy命令有scp cp 但是對于一些重要的文件,如數(shù)據(jù)庫的備份文件,在copy之后,我們還需要對copy之后的文件進行一下效驗, 以免在copy過程中的丟失。 造成無法恢復(fù)數(shù)據(jù)。

?

常見的效驗有如下2種方式:

?

1. 比較文件大小

ll或者ls 命令分別查看一下copy之前和copy之后的文件大小。

[root@singledb backup]# ll

total 639820

-rw-r----- 1 oracle oinstall? 18150400 Dec? 7 19:50 arch_0hluu1q6_1_1_20101207

-rw-r----- 1 oracle oinstall?? 9810432 Dec? 7 19:50 arch_0iluu1q7_1_1_20101207

-rw-r----- 1 oracle oinstall???? 32256 Dec? 7 19:50 arch_0jluu1qu_1_1_20101207

-rw-r----- 1 oracle oinstall? 15335424 Dec? 7 19:50 ctl_file_0kluu1sf_1_1_20101207

-rw-r----- 1 oracle oinstall 371933184 Dec? 7 19:54 orcl_0eluu1aa_1_1_20101207

-rw-r----- 1 oracle oinstall 223895552 Dec? 7 19:56 orcl_0fluu1ac_1_1_20101207

-rw-r----- 1 oracle oinstall? 15335424 Dec? 7 19:56 orcl_0gluu1ks_1_1_20101207

[root@singledb backup]# ls -lrt

total 639820

-rw-r----- 1 oracle oinstall? 18150400 Dec? 7 19:50 arch_0hluu1q6_1_1_20101207

-rw-r----- 1 oracle oinstall???? 32256 Dec? 7 19:50 arch_0jluu1qu_1_1_20101207

-rw-r----- 1 oracle oinstall?? 9810432 Dec? 7 19:50 arch_0iluu1q7_1_1_20101207

-rw-r----- 1 oracle oinstall? 15335424 Dec? 7 19:50 ctl_file_0kluu1sf_1_1_20101207

-rw-r----- 1 oracle oinstall 371933184 Dec? 7 19:54 orcl_0eluu1aa_1_1_20101207

-rw-r----- 1 oracle oinstall 223895552 Dec? 7 19:56 orcl_0fluu1ac_1_1_20101207

-rw-r----- 1 oracle oinstall? 15335424 Dec? 7 19:56 orcl_0gluu1ks_1_1_20101207

?

?

2. 使用md5sum命令

2.1 ?MD5 效驗介紹

  MD5的全稱是Message-Digest Algorithm 5,在90年代初由MIT的計算機科學實驗室和RSA Data Security Inc發(fā)明,經(jīng)MD2MD3MD4發(fā)展而來。

  Message-Digest泛指字節(jié)串(Message)Hash變換,就是把一個任意長度的字節(jié)串變換成一定長的大整數(shù)。這種變換只與字節(jié)的值有關(guān),與字符集或編碼方式無關(guān)。

  MD5將任意長度的“字節(jié)串”變換成一個128bit的大整數(shù),并且它是一個不可逆的字節(jié)串變換算法,換句話說就是,即使你看到源程序和算法描述,也無法將一個MD5的值變換回原始的字符串,從數(shù)學原理上說,是因為原始的字節(jié)串有無窮多個,這有點象不存在反函數(shù)的數(shù)學函數(shù)。

   MD5的典型應(yīng)用是對一段Message(字節(jié)串)產(chǎn)生fingerprint(指紋),以防止被“篡改”。舉個例子,你將一段話寫在一個叫 readme.txt文件中,并對這個readme.txt產(chǎn)生一個MD5的值并記錄在案,然后你可以傳播這個文件給別人,別人如果修改了文件中的任何內(nèi)容,你對這個文件重新計算MD5時就會發(fā)現(xiàn)。如果再有一個第三方的認證機構(gòu),用MD5還可以防止文件作者的“抵賴”,這就是所謂的數(shù)字簽名應(yīng)用。

  MD5還廣泛用于加密和解密技術(shù)上,在很多操作系統(tǒng)中,用戶的密碼是以MD5值(或類似的其它算法)的方式保存的, 用戶Login的時候,系統(tǒng)是把用戶輸入的密碼計算成MD5值,然后再去和系統(tǒng)中保存的MD5值進行比較,而系統(tǒng)并不“知道”用戶的密碼是什么。

  一些黑客破獲這種密碼的方法是一種被稱為“跑字典”的方法。有兩種方法得到字典,一種是日常搜集的用做密碼的字符串表,另一種是用排列組合方法生成的,先用MD5程序計算出這些字典項的MD5值,然后再用目標的MD5值在這個字典中檢索。

  即使假設(shè)密碼的最大長度為8,同時密碼只能是字母和數(shù)字,共26+26+10=62個字符,排列組合出的字典的項數(shù)則是P(62,1)+P (62,2).+P(62,8),那也已經(jīng)是一個很天文的數(shù)字了,存儲這個字典就需要TB級的磁盤組,而且這種方法還有一個前提,就是能獲得目標賬戶的密碼MD5值的情況下才可以。

  

?

2.2 一個簡單的演示:

?

[root@singledb backup]# which md5sum

/usr/bin/md5sum

?

創(chuàng)建一個文件

[root@singledb backup]# touch tianlesoftware.dba

?

查看MD5

[root@singledb backup]# md5sum tianlesoftware.dba????????????????

d41d8cd98f00b204e9800998ecf8427e? tianlesoftware.dba

?

MD5值保存到某個文件

[root@singledb backup]# md5sum tianlesoftware.dba? > tianlesoftware.md5

?

修改tianlesoftware.dba 文件

[root@singledb backup]# cat tianlesoftware.dba

I AM DBA!

?

查看修改之后的MD5

[root@singledb backup]# md5sum tianlesoftware.dba

f040ad46d094e8295533585474d33b50? tianlesoftware.dba

?

他們的值不一樣了,從這個值,可以判斷文件有沒有變化。

?

關(guān)于MD5SUM命令的更多用法,參考幫助:

[root@singledb backup]# man md5sum

MD5SUM(1)??????????????????????? User Commands?????????????????????? MD5SUM(1)

?

NAME

?????? md5sum - compute and check MD5 message digest

?

SYNOPSIS

?????? md5sum [OPTION] [FILE]...

?

DESCRIPTION

?????? Print? or? check? MD5? (128-bit)? checksums.? With no FILE, or when FILE is -, read

?????? standard input.

?

?????? -b, --binary

????????????? read in binary mode

?

?????? -c, --check

????????????? read MD5 sums from the FILEs and check them

?

?????? -t, --text

????????????? read in text mode (default)

?

?? The following two options are useful only when verifying checksums:

?????? --status

????????????? dona€?t output anything, status code shows success

?

?????? -w, --warn

????????????? warn about improperly formatted checksum lines

?

?????? --help display this help and exit

?

?????? --version

????????????? output version information and exit

?

?????? The sums are computed as described in RFC 1321.? When checking, the input should be

?????? a? former? output of this program.? The default mode is to print a line with check-

?????? sum, a character indicating type (a€?*a€? for binary, a€? a€? for text), and name for? each

?????? FILE.

?

AUTHOR

?????? Written by Ulrich Drepper, Scott Miller, and David Madore.

?

REPORTING BUGS

?????? Report bugs to <bug-coreutils@gnu.org>.

?

COPYRIGHT

?????? Copyright ?? 2006 Free Software Foundation, Inc.

?????? This? is? free? software.? You may redistribute copies of it under the terms of the

?????? GNU General Public License? <http://www.gnu.org/licenses/gpl.html>.?? There? is? NO

?????? WARRANTY, to the extent permitted by law.

?

SEE ALSO

?????? The? full? documentation for md5sum is maintained as a Texinfo manual.? If the info

?????? and md5sum programs are properly installed at your site, the command

?

????????????? info md5sum

?

?????? should give you access to the complete manual.

?

md5sum 5.97??????????????????????? July 2009???????? ????????????????MD5SUM(1)

[root@singledb backup]#

?

?

?

?

?

------------------------------------------------------------------------------

Blog http://blog.csdn.net/tianlesoftware

網(wǎng)上資源: http://tianlesoftware.download.csdn.net

相關(guān)視頻:http://blog.csdn.net/tianlesoftware/archive/2009/11/27/4886500.aspx

DBA1 群:62697716(滿); DBA2 群:62697977(滿)

DBA3 群:62697850?? DBA 超級群:63306533;????

聊天 群:40132017

--加群需要在備注說明Oracle表空間和數(shù)據(jù)文件的關(guān)系,否則拒絕申請

轉(zhuǎn)載于:https://www.cnblogs.com/tianlesoftware/archive/2010/12/22/3609864.html

總結(jié)

以上是生活随笔為你收集整理的Linux下 数据文件 效验问题的全部內(nèi)容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網(wǎng)站內(nèi)容還不錯,歡迎將生活随笔推薦給好友。

主站蜘蛛池模板: 国产91视频在线观看 | 一区二区免费在线视频 | 91中文字幕视频 | 91色交视频 | 欧美一区二区三区四 | 看全色黄大色黄大片女一次牛 | 奇米影| 国产欧美激情在线观看 | 蜜乳av懂色av粉嫩av | 在线观看1区 | 青娱乐国产 | 欧美第三页 | 91久久精品国产 | 尤物综合网| 韩国三色电费2024免费吗怎么看 | 久久久久久久久久99精品 | 中国黄色a级片 | 国产精品入口麻豆九色 | 800av免费在线观看 | 日本不卡一 | 欧美午夜网 | 制服丝袜成人动漫 | 四色成人av永久网址 | 五月天黄色小说 | 一个人看的视频www 色就是色网站 | 日日摸夜夜添夜夜 | 亚洲欧美日韩高清 | 久久蜜桃精品 | 国产麻豆电影在线观看 | 免费黄色一级 | 印度午夜性春猛xxx交 | 国产日韩欧美自拍 | 午夜成人影视 | 超清av在线 | 佐佐木明希av在线 | 日韩欧美爱爱 | 超碰av人人 | 国产免费高清av | 又粗又大又硬毛片免费看 | 成年人在线观看视频网站 | 亚洲精品高清视频 | 在线激情网 | a级片在线免费看 | 日本美女黄色一级片 | 久久亚洲AV成人无码国产人妖 | 噼里啪啦国语高清 | 天天干天天操天天碰 | 亚洲精品一区二区三区影院忠贞 | 日韩经典在线观看 | 深夜福利免费视频 | 素人fc2av清纯18岁 | 四虎影视最新网址 | 久久青青热 | 中文字幕大全 | 国产色婷婷一区二区三区竹菊影视 | 中文字幕一区二区人妻电影丶 | 久久综合激情网 | 在线看黄的网站 | 91麻豆产精品久久久久久 | 色综合久久久无码中文字幕波多 | 超碰2 | a级片中文字幕 | 亚洲无av在线中文字幕 | 入禽太深免费视频 | 91丨九色丨海角社区 | 午夜久久久精品 | 日本亚洲黄色 | 99自拍偷拍视频 | 国产精品一区二区欧美 | 2019中文字幕在线免费观看 | 办公室荡乳欲伦交换bd电影 | 91免费成人 | 91视频导航| 男女野外做受全过程 | 日韩久久一区二区三区 | 日本一级黄色大片 | 日本在线加勒比 | 综合狠狠 | 黄色动漫在线观看 | av手机免费看 | 男人的天堂亚洲 | 91麻豆精品在线观看 | 免费在线不卡视频 | 久久久久毛片 | 人人射人人干 | 女同另类之国产女同 | 国产电影一区二区三区 | 五月婷婷六月综合 | 精品乱码一区二区三四区视频 | 少妇av一区 | 神马午夜一区二区 | 国产精品亚洲一区二区无码 | 国产又粗又猛又爽又黄又 | 手机在线小视频 | 又粗又猛又爽又黄少妇视频网站 | 黑人干亚洲人 | 欧美日韩亚洲二区 | 男男av网站 | 肉丝美脚视频一区二区 |